To help find the right care home for you, here's some questions you can ask when you enquire.

  1. What is your visitor policy?
  2. What types of activities are available?
  3. Can we specify a visiting GP?
  4. Are family members allowed to stay overnight?
  5. Are pets allowed to visit or stay?
  6. What types of food are offered each week?
  7. What kinds of days out do you offer?
  8. Can residents bring personal furniture?
  9. What security procedures are in place?
  10. How do you handle complaints?

The Orchards is situated in the popular residential area of Shard End, east of Birmingham. This friendly, purpose-built care home with 72 beds offers nursing care.

This welcoming care home offers a choice of three sitting rooms and two dining areas, all furnished for maximum comfort. The lovely courtyard garden, which is cared for by some of our Residents, is a popular location for spending time in the company of friends and family. All bright and comfortable bedrooms and living areas are easily accessible by wheelchair.

The Orchards’ care team has created a pleasant family atmosphere, encouraging everyone to eat together, and to plan and celebrate special occasions together. Residents are encouraged to decorate their rooms with small items of their own furniture and treasured belongings so that it feels just like home. Daily life at The Orchards is carefully designed to support Residents’ mind, body and soul.

The Orchards’ Home Manager will make sure that all Residents receive the kindest possible care. Our extensively trained team will deliver all the nursing and specialist care and support services that your loved one requires. Personalised care plans consider not only medical, personal and dietary needs, but also the individual’s likes and dislikes, religious preferences, and any suggestions from family members that might make their stay with us that little bit more enjoyable.

Care provided

  • Residential care

    Accommodation, meals, and assistance with personal care and medication.

  • Nursing care

    Medical care from a qualified nurse, and treatment for residents with illness or injuries.

  • Dementia care

    Specialist care designed to meet the challenges faced by people living with dementia.

  • Palliative and end of life care

    Care designed to provide quality support and comfort for people living with life-limiting conditions.

Funding for care in England

If your total savings and property assets are below £23,250, then you may be able to access local authority funding towards accommodation costs, personal care and nursing care.

To qualify, you must first arrange a care needs assessment.
